Generosity


"For God so loved the world that He gave His one and only Son, that whoever believes in Him shall not perish but have eternal life."
John 3:16 NIV
The Gospel is the ultimate demonstration of God's generous nature towards mankind.The Bible consistently teaches that God blesses us so that we may bless others.

AREAS OF GIVING

  • Give of our time
  • "Therefore be careful how you walk, not as unwise men but as wise, making the most of your time, because the days are evil."
    Ephesians 5:15-16 NASB
  • Give of our Treasure
  • "Do not store up for yourselves treasures on earth, where moth and rust destroy, and where thieves break in and steal. But store up for yourselves treasures in heaven. . . "
    Matthew 6:19-20 NASB
    "If your gift is...giving, give generously."
    Romans 12:8 NLT

    BENEFITS OF GIVING

  • Giving draws us to God.
  • "Where your treasure is , there your heart will be also ." Matthew 6:21(NIV


  • Giving is the remedy to materialism.
  • "Command those who are rich in this present world not to be arrogant nor to put hope in wealth, which is so uncertain, but to put their hope in God, who richly provides us with everything for our enjoyment. Command them to be generous and willing to share. In this way they may take hold of the life that is truly life."
    1 Timothy 6:17-19 NIV
  • Giving strengthens our faith.
  • "Bring the whole tithe (tenth) into the storehouse, so that there may be food in My house, and test Me now in this," says the Lord of hosts, "if I will not open for you the windows of heaven and pour out for you a blessing until it overflows."
    Malachi 3:10 NASB
    "Give and it will be given to you. . . For with the same measure you use, it will be measured back to you." Luke 6:38 NKJV
  • Giving is an investment in eternity
  • "Give happily to those in need, and always be ready to share whatever God has given you. By doing this, you will be storing up real treasure for yourselves in heaven - it is the only safe investment for eternity!"
    1 Timothy 6:18-19 LB

    BIBLICAL GENEROSITY IS:

  • Willing
  • "For if the willingness is there, your gift is acceptable according to what one has, not according to what one doesn't have."
    2 Corinthians 8:12 NIV
    "Each one should give what he has decided in his heart to give, not reluctantly or under compulsion."
    2 Corinthians 9:7a NIV
  • Cheerful
  • "...for God loves a cheerful giver!"
    2 Corinthians 9:7b NIV
  • Sacrificial
  • " . . .They gave as much as they were able, and even beyond their ability. Entirely on their own, they urgently pleaded with us for the privilege of sharing in this service..."
    2 Corinthians 8:3-4 NIV
  • Expectant
  • "Remember this : Whoever sows sparingly will also reap sparingly; and whoever sows generously also will reap generously."
    2 Corinthians 9:6 NIV
    "They gave themselves first of all to the Lord." 2 Corinthians 8:5 NIV
